JWCC approves newly designed associate degree in nursing program

QUINCY, ILL. -- John Wood Community College trustees have approved an agreement with Blessing-Rieman College of Nursing to deliver a newly designed associate degree in nursing program.

The consortium arrangement is the first of its kind in the state and will likely be used as a model for other schools to follow for its innovative use of resources.

Students currently enrolled in JWCC's practical nurse program selected for the new ADN program can begin in the fall of 2011.
